1.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

We hiked the Mist Trail at Yosemite National Park.

pronoun

adjective

noun

proper noun

Answer explanation

'Yosemite National Park' is a specific name of a place, making it a proper noun. Proper nouns refer to unique entities, distinguishing them from common nouns, adjectives, or pronouns.

2.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

Identify the part of speech:

She tentatively waded further into the ocean.

adjective

proper noun

article

verb

Answer explanation

The word 'waded' is a verb, indicating an action. It describes what 'she' is doing in the sentence, which is moving further into the ocean. The other options do not fit the context of the sentence.

6.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

Identify the article:

I have an important question for you!

have

question

an

important

Answer explanation

The article in the sentence is 'an', which is used to introduce the noun 'important question'. Articles are words that define a noun as specific or unspecific, and 'an' is the correct choice here.
